                                                        Here's a prop I can't really understand at Matchbook

                                                        Lowest round higher/lower than 66.5

                                                        If anyone in the field shoots a 66 or lower in ANY round, the under 66.5 wins.

                                                        Last year was exceptionally cold and windy. The lowest score was a 68.

                                                        Each of the 10 years before that, there was at least one 66 or lower at some round in the tourny.

                                                        So how can this prop be traded at -115???
